-=head1 NAME
-
-EVP_PKEY_CTX_set_rsa_pss_keygen_md, EVP_PKEY_CTX_set_rsa_pss_keygen_mgf1_md,
-EVP_PKEY_CTX_set_rsa_pss_keygen_saltlen - RSA PSS signature algorithm
-
-=head1 SYNOPSIS
-
- #include <openssl/rsa.h>
-
- int EVP_PKEY_CTX_set_rsa_pss_keygen_md(EVP_PKEY_CTX *pctx,
- const EVP_MD *md);
- int EVP_PKEY_CTX_set_rsa_pss_keygen_mgf1_md(EVP_PKEY_CTX *pctx,
- const EVP_MD *md);
- int EVP_PKEY_CTX_set_rsa_pss_keygen_saltlen(EVP_PKEY_CTX *pctx,
- int saltlen);
-
-=head1 DESCRIPTION
-
-The B<EVP_PKEY_RSA_PSS> algorithm implements the RSA PSS signature algorithm.
-It is a restricted version of the RSA algorithm which only supports signing,
-verification and key generation using PSS padding modes with optional
-parameter restrictions.
-
-It has associated private key and public key formats.
-
-This algorithm shares several control operations with the B<RSA> algorithm
-but with some restrictions described below.
-
-=head1 SIGNING AND VERIFICATION
-
-Siging and verification is similar to the B<RSA> algorithm except the
-padding mode is always PSS. If the key in use has parameter restrictions then
-the corresponding signature parameters are set to the restrictions:
-for example, if the key can only be used with digest SHA256, MGF1 SHA256
-and minimum salt length 32 then the digest, MGF1 digest and salt length
-will be set to SHA256, SHA256 and 32 respectively.
-
-The macro EVP_PKEY_CTX_set_rsa_padding() is supported but an error is
-returned if an attempt is made to set the padding mode to anything other
-than B<PSS>. It is otherwise similar to the B<RSA> version.
-
-The EVP_PKEY_CTX_set_rsa_pss_saltlen() macro is used to set the salt length.
-If the key has usage restrictions then an error is returned if an attempt is
-made to set the salt length below the minimum value. It is otherwise similar
-to the B<RSA> operation except detection of the salt length (using
-RSA_PSS_SALTLEN_AUTO is not supported for verification if the key has
-usage restrictions.
-
-The EVP_PKEY_CTX_set_signature_md() and EVP_PKEY_CTX_set_rsa_mgf1_md() macros
-are used to set the digest and MGF1 algorithms respectively. If the key has
-usage restrictions then an error is returned if an attempt is made to set the
-digest to anything other than the restricted value. Otherwise these are
-similar to the B<RSA> versions.
-
-=head1 KEY GENERATION
-
-As with RSA key generation the EVP_PKEY_CTX_set_rsa_rsa_keygen_bits()
-and EVP_PKEY_CTX_set_rsa_keygen_pubexp() macros are supported for RSA PSS:
-they have exactly the same meaning as for the RSA algorithm.
-
-Optional parameter restrictions can be specified when generating a PSS key. By
-default no parameter restrictions are placed on the generated key. If any
-restrictions are set (using the macros described below) then B<all> parameters
-are restricted. For example, setting a minimum salt length also restricts the
-digest and MGF1 algorithms. If any restrictions are in place then they are
-reflected in the corresponding parameters of the public key when (for example)
-a certificate request is signed.
-
-EVP_PKEY_CTX_set_rsa_pss_keygen_md() restricts the digest algorithm the
-generated key can use to B<md>.
-
-EVP_PKEY_CTX_set_rsa_pss_keygen_mgf1_md() restricts the MGF1 algorithm the
-generated key can use to B<md>.
-
-EVP_PKEY_CTX_set_rsa_pss_keygen_saltlen() restricts the minimum salt length
-to B<saltlen>.
-
-=head1 RETURN VALUES
-
-All these functions return 1 for success and 0 or a negative value for failure.
-In particular a return value of -2 indicates the operation is not supported by
-the public key algorithm.
